Age-Defying Weight Loss Methods for Senior Men


Introduction:


Weight control is difficult for people of all ages, but it can be increasingly difficult as we age. Maintaining a healthy weight is important for older men not only for looking and feeling well but also for overall health and well-being. In this blog post, we'll look at many great weight loss strategies for older guys in order to help them attain their fitness goals and live a better, more active lifestyle.


1. Seek the advice of a healthcare professional:

It is critical to check with a healthcare physician before beginning any weight loss program, especially if you have underlying medical concerns. They can offer tailored advice and verify that your approach is safe and appropriate for your age and health state.

2. Establish Realistic Goals:

Begin with attainable weight loss targets. Aim to reduce weight gradually, roughly 1-2 pounds per week. Rapid weight reduction can be dangerous and is frequently unsustainable.

3. A nutritious diet:

Concentrate on a well-balanced, whole-food diet. Consume a wide range of fruits and vegetables, lean proteins, whole grains, and healthy fats. Reduce your consumption of processed foods, fizzy drinks, and salt.

4. Portion Control:

Because our metabolism slows as we age, it's vital to keep track of how much we eat. By utilizing smaller dishes, you can avoid going back for seconds.

5. Maintain Hydration:

Dehydration can sometimes confused with hunger.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water throughout the day. This may also aid in appetite management.

6. Regular physical activity is essential.

Participate in frequent physical activity. To maintain muscle mass and enhance metabolism, combine aerobic exercises (such as walking or swimming) with strength training. Consult a fitness professional for a tailored workout program.

7. Begin with protein:

Protein is required for muscle repair and maintenance. Consume protein sources that are low in fat, such as chicken, fish, tofu, and lentils.

8. Keep an eye on your sugar intake:

Sugar consumption should be restricted because it has been linked to weight gain and other health issues. Choose natural sweeteners such as honey or maple syrup to satisfy your sweet taste.

9. Mindful Eating:

Practice mindful eating by paying attention to your body's hunger and fullness cues. Avoid distractions like TV or smartphones while eating.

10. Get Adequate Sleep:

Quality sleep is vital for weight management. Lack of sleep can disrupt hormones that regulate appetite and cravings. Aim for 7-9 hours of restful sleep per night.

11. Manage Stress:

Chronic stress can lead to emotional eating and weight gain. Incorporate stress-reduction techniques such as meditation, deep breathing exercises, or hobbies you enjoy.

12. Support and Accountability:

Consider joining a weight loss group or seeking support from friends and family. Having a support system can help you stay motivated and accountable.


Conclusion:

Weight loss for older men may require patience and a holistic approach, but it is entirely achievable with the right strategies and determination. Remember that your goal should be to improve overall health and quality of life, not just to shed pounds. Consult with healthcare professionals, adopt healthy lifestyle changes, and stay consistent on your journey towards a healthier, more vibrant you. Weight loss is not just about looking better; it's about feeling better and enjoying a fulfilling life as you age gracefully.
